About this opportunity

D2L is a cloud company dedicated to modernizing education and shaping the Future of Work. For 25 years, D2L has been at the forefront of transforming teaching and learning models, providing next-generation learning environments and solutions that engage and inspire learners globally. Their platform is designed to be easy, flexible, and smart, delivering improved retention, engagement, satisfaction, and results for students across schools, campuses, and companies.

This is a unique opportunity to join D2L’s product marketing team as an experienced Product Marketing Manager. In this pivotal role, you will be instrumental in bringing new products, capabilities, and solutions to market. Your focus will be on developing and executing comprehensive go-to-market strategies, crafting differentiated positioning and messaging, and providing essential support for product launches. This position specifically targets the Higher Education and K12 market segments.

The ideal candidate will possess a strong product marketing foundation and a genuine customer-first mindset. A practical understanding of how AI tools can enhance the speed, quality, and impact of marketing work is essential. You will leverage AI-enabled tools for market research, competitive analysis, messaging development, content creation, campaign planning, sales enablement, and performance insights, always applying strong judgment to ensure outputs are accurate, brand-aligned, and customer-ready.

How does D2L use AI in its hiring process?

Every application is personally reviewed by a member of D2L's Talent Acquisition team. While AI tools are used internally for administrative tasks, they never rank resumes, make hiring decisions, or influence candidate evaluations.

Are there professional development opportunities at D2L?

Yes, D2L offers learning and growth opportunities, including tuition reimbursement of up to $4,000 CAD for continuing education through their SkillsWave Program, plus two paid days off for related activities.
